Compare the prices of the shops around you. Not all auto repair shops are created equal. Finding an honest mechanic who is just trying to make an honest living without stealing all of your money in the process is not as hard to find as you might think. There are definitely the more shady mechanics out there, but they are usually pretty easy to spot. Make sure that when you get an estimate on the repair to compare what they say is wrong with your car also. Sometimes they will find different things wrong in different shops, and try to discern what is probably them trying to trick you and who is being honest. Also when you tell a shop that you are going to shop around, sometimes they will instantly lower their price just to try to get your business immediately.
To further lower down the repair cost of your car, try to look for a garage that allows customers to buy their own parts. This way, you can save from the marked-up prices that repair centers usually put upon the parts you'll purchase from them. You'll save more this way because you just have to pay for the labor cost of repairing your car. However, this practice is very rare today. Not many garages allow their customers to purchase their own parts. If you want your car repaired by them, you would have to buy the parts to be used from them too.

Many auto parts stores have periodic sales. Check your mailing circulars and the newspaper for advertised discounted auto parts. If there is a particular part you are searching for call different car parts dealers and ask when they will go on sale.
Next inspect the shop. It should be clean and the technicians must be certified. Most of all, they should be honest. You can check this with other people who have used the shop before. Its also a good idea to check with the Better Business Bureau for complaints against the shop.
